Boston Bruins Logo Evolution: A Timeless Journey

About this episode

The Boston Bruins logo history is a journey through time, starting with a prowl bear in the 1920s, evolving into a simple block B, and eventually landing on the iconic Spoked-B. The team has also incorporated a fierce bear head and a refined three-legged bear, while occasionally revisiting their roots with throwback designs.

The Boston Bruins have one of Hockey's most storied local histories, kicking off in the 1924-25 season with a prowl bear. Between Boston and Bruins' word-marts in Brown and Gold. That design stuck around a couple years, got a white tweak, and even celebrated their first Stanley Cup in 1929, though the bear oddly, missed the leg. Early on, the team ditched the bear for a simple block B in 1932, then went wild with front jersey numbers like football uniforms. Starting in 1936, lasting over a decade despite two more cups in 39 and 41. Fans love the iconic spoke-to-be the debuted for the 25th anniversary in 1948-49, becoming the main logo the next year, and holding strong for decades as the hub representing Boston Central Spot in Hockey. In the 1970s, they added a fierce bare-head shoulder patch,

1:01but 95 brought tweaks to the spoke-to-be with extra accents plus A. Software bear secondary, that's some called cuddly, before settling on today's sharper version in 2007 with a modern edge. These days, the Bruins stick close to the spoke-to-be primary and a refined three-legged bear secondary, mixing in throwbacks like the 19. 32B for the 2019 Winter Classic, keeping their look tough and timeless amid all the changes.
